How do I know if my hair straightener has an automatic shut off feature?

If you're not sure if your hair straightener has an automatic shut off feature, there are a few things you can do to check. First, look for a label on the hair straightener that mentions the feature. Second, look for an indicator light on the hair straightener that shows when the feature is activated. Finally, consult the hair straightener's manual to see if there is any mention of the feature.

If your hair straightener does have an automatic shut off feature, it's important to know how it works. Typically, the feature is activated when the hair straightener is left on for a certain period of time without being used. This prevents the hair straightener from over heating and becoming a fire hazard. When the feature is activated, the hair straightener will turn off automatically.

Knowing whether or not your hair straightener has an automatic shut off feature is important for safety reasons. If you're not sure, it's always best to err on the side of caution and assume that it does not have the feature. This way, you can avoid any potential accidents.

Why is it important to have an automatic shut off feature on my hair straightener?

It is estimated that there are over 100,000 house fires in the United States each year, and one of the most common causes of these fires is electrical equipment. Hair straighteners are one type of electrical equipment that can pose a fire hazard if they are not used properly.

One of the safety features that hair straighteners usually have is an automatic shut off feature. This feature is designed to turn the hair straightener off if it is left on for too long. This is a valuable safety feature because it can help to prevent fires.

If you leave your hair straightener on for too long, it can overheat and catch fire. This is more likely to happen if the hair straightener is left on a high setting. An automatic shut off feature will turn the hair straightener off if it reaches a certain temperature, or if it is left on for a certain amount of time.

This safety feature is important because it can help to prevent fires. If you are using your hair straightener, be sure to turn it off when you are done. Do not leave it on unattended. If you have an automatic shut off feature, you can be sure that your hair straightener will turn itself off if you forget to do so.
